| Industry | Application | Process |
|---|---|---|
| Pharmaceuticals | Used as a pharmaceutical intermediate in the synthesis of active pharmaceutical ingredients (APIs), including antihypertensive and antidepressant agents | Applied in nucleophilic substitution, reduction, or coupling reactions to construct the target molecular scaffold |
| Agrochemicals | Used as a synthetic intermediate for insecticides or herbicides | Applied in aromatic ring functional group transformations, such as nitrile hydrolysis and methoxy group modification |
| Dyes & Pigments | Used in the synthesis of specific-structure azo dyes or functional colorants | Applied in diazotization, coupling, or other aromatic ring coupling reactions to introduce chromophores |
| Organic Synthesis | Used as a versatile intermediate for constructing complex aromatic compounds | Applied in regioselective substitution or transformation leveraging the directing effects of the cyano and methoxy groups |
| Detection Item | Common Analytical Method | Method Overview |
|---|---|---|
| Assay (Purity) | Gas Chromatography (GC) with FID detection | Quantitative determination based on peak area comparison against a certified reference standard under optimized chromatographic conditions. |
| Related Substances | High Performance Liquid Chromatography (HPLC) with UV detection | Separation and quantification of structurally related impurities using reversed-phase C18 column and gradient elution. |
| Residual Solvents | Headspace Gas Chromatography (HS-GC) with FID | Volatile solvent residues are equilibrated in headspace vial and quantified by GC-FID using external calibration. |
| Water Content | Karl Fischer Titration (Coulometric) | Electrochemical titration where iodine generated coulometrically reacts stoichiometrically with water in the sample. |
| Chloride Impurity | Ion Chromatography (IC) with conductivity detection | Separation of chloride anions on anion-exchange column followed by quantitative detection via suppressed conductivity. |
| Heavy Metals (as Pb) | Inductively Coupled Plasma Optical Emission Spectrometry (ICP-OES) | Multi-element trace metal analysis after acid digestion, based on element-specific atomic emission intensities. |
| Appearance | Visual Inspection | Assessment of physical state and clarity against specified standards (e.g., colorless to pale yellow clear liquid). |
| Color (APHA) | APHA Color Scale (Visual or Spectrophotometric) | Comparison of sample color intensity to platinum-cobalt standard solutions using visual matching or spectrophotometric absorbance at 430 nm. |
| Acid Value | Acid-Base Titration with NaOH standard solution | Neutralization of acidic impurities (e.g., residual acids) using standardized sodium hydroxide solution and phenolphthalein indicator. |
| Residue on Ignition | Gravimetric Analysis (Weight Loss on Ignition) | Determination of non-volatile inorganic residue after controlled high-temperature ashing and weighing. |
| Specific Gravity | Digital Density Meter (Oscillating U-tube) | Measurement of density at specified temperature via oscillation frequency of a U-shaped tube filled with sample. |
| Refractive Index | Refractometry (Abbe Refractometer) | Determination of refractive index at 20 degrees C using total internal reflection principle with sodium D-line light source. |
| Test Item | Specification |
|---|---|
| Appearance | Yellow solid |
| Purity | >=98.0% (GC-MS) |
| Total Impurities | <=2.0% |
| Single Impurity | <=0.5% |
| Water Content (KF) | <=0.5% |
| Melting Point | 42–46°C |
| Identification (NMR) | Conforms to reference standard |
| Identification (IR) | Conforms to reference standard |
